Record and Growth:
Online poker emerged in the belated 1990s due to developments in technology additionally the internet. 1st on-line poker space,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was in the first 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Benefits of Internet Poker:
On-line poker provides several advantages over tra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it includes a larger number of game options, including numerous poker alternatives and stakes, providing towards the choices and budgets of all types of players. Additionally, online poker rooms are available 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of actual casino running hours. Furthermore, internet based platforms usually provide appealing bonuses, loyalty programs, and the ability to play multiple tables at the same time, boosting the overall video gaming knowledge.
